Game 7 of the 1970 NBA Finals is remembered for one moment: Willis Reed emerging from the tunnel to play despite tearing his quadricep four days earlier. In 1970, Reed became the first player in NBA history to be named the NBA All-Star Game MVP, the NBA regular season MVP, and the NBA Finals MVP in the same season. Reed scored New York's first two field goals of the game (his only points) and stayed on the floor for what must have been the most excruciating 27 minutes of his life.
